Output 40d90e59264541c2fea67cab526160becad6984eb4fc2df00b038617554c4ece:1

value
1499224
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ea2fae7ba51f84d2d1a23f02b637e5a13cdc011fc5583c513948d23d63c7e379
address
bc1pagh6u7a9r7zd95dz8uptvdl95y7dcqglc4vrc5fefrfr6c78udusmnnhuw
transaction
40d90e59264541c2fea67cab526160becad6984eb4fc2df00b038617554c4ece
confirmations
17451
spent
true